WAP browser options

Once you have launched the Wap browser, while reading a page, you can access to the options by selecting
the

icon on the top left of the screen, or press the right softkey “Options”, or press

(long

keypress).

Home

Access the homepage directly.

Bookmarks

Access your favourite sites
(bookmarked sites).

Alert Inbox

View information sent over
WAP.

Snapshot

Save the whole of your screen.

Save Items

Save images or sounds.

Send Link

Send an SMS with the URL
address of the visited page.

Go To URL

Access the WAP site directly by
entering the address.

Show URL

Display the URL address of the
current page.

Reload

Refresh the current page.

Settings

Customise your WAP access.

About...

Display the browser version.

History

Display the list of the last visited
URL.

Exit

End your WAP session and
return to the main screen.

At any time during your navigation, a long keypress on the

key allows you to exit the WAP

mode.

Direct access/profile access

From the main screen, select “My Settings/More settings/WAP access”, to change the launch access:

Direct access: when you launch WAP from the main menu, you go directly to the homepage of your
default Wap profile

Profile access: when you launch WAP from the main menu, you will have the following items:
Homepage, Bookmarks, Profiles, Enter address.

GPRS function

(1)

Your mobile phone has an efficient high-speed modem based on GPRS technology

(1)

. With this modem you

will be able to surf faster on the WAP and send your MMS more quickly. This service may be billed at a
different rate (contact your operator for more information).

You can use the GPRS function if:
- the service is supplied by your operator,
- your subscription includes the GPRS option,
- the profiles have been configured and the corresponding bearer selected is GPRS or GPRS/GSM (see page

64); the

icon appears when the GPRS context is active.

(1)

Contact your network operator to check service availability.
